The History of Arrowhead Stadium City
Arrowhead Stadium City didn't just happen overnight. It all started back in 1972 when the stadium officially opened its doors. The vision was simple yet ambitious: create a world-class venue that could host not only football games but also concerts, events, and more. Over the years, Arrowhead has undergone several renovations to keep up with modern standards, making it one of the most technologically advanced stadiums in the league.
But the real magic lies in its history. Arrowhead has been the home of the Kansas City Chiefs for decades, witnessing some of the most epic moments in NFL history. From record-breaking plays to championship victories, this stadium has seen it all. Renovations and Upgrades
Let's talk about the upgrades. In 2009, Arrowhead underwent a massive $375 million renovation project. This included new video boards, updated seating, and state-of-the-art technology. The result? Where is Arrowhead Stadium Located?
Arrowhead Stadium City is located in Kansas City, Missouri, part of the Truman Sports Complex. If you're visiting from out of town, don't worry—getting there is a breeze. Whether you're driving, flying, or taking public transportation, there are plenty of options to make your trip smooth and stress-free.
For those flying in, the nearest airport is Kansas City International Airport (MCI), about 25 miles away. Once you're in town, you can rent a car, use rideshare services, or even hop on a shuttle if you're staying at a nearby hotel. Pro tip: arrive early to soak in the pre-game atmosphere!

The Game Day Experience
Now, let's talk about the main event: game day at Arrowhead Stadium City. It's an experience like no other. From the moment you step inside, you can feel the energy buzzing through the air. Fans dressed in red and gold fill the stands, ready to cheer on their beloved Chiefs. The atmosphere is electric, and the noise is deafening—literally. Arrowhead holds the Guinness World Record for the loudest outdoor sports stadium, clocking in at an incredible 142.2 decibels.
But it's not just about the noise. The pre-game festivities are just as exciting. Tailgating is a huge part of the tradition, with fans gathering in the parking lots to grill, socialize, and get pumped up for the game. It's a community event that brings people together, creating lifelong memories.

Nearby Attractions Around Arrowhead Stadium
After the game, why not stick around and explore what Kansas City has to offer? Arrowhead Stadium City is surrounded by a variety of attractions, restaurants, and entertainment options. From the historic Power & Light District to the scenic Country Club Plaza, there's plenty to see and do.
If you're a foodie, you're in luck. Kansas City is famous for its BBQ, and there are countless restaurants serving up delicious smoked meats. Some popular spots include Joe's Kansas City Bar-B-Que and Gates Bar-B-Q. And don't forget to try the city's signature dish: burnt ends. Trust us, you won't regret it!
